Product Description
The EATON IEC Magnetic Contactor: Reversing (SKU 4WUP1, MPN XTCR012B21B) is a reversing IEC contactor with 3 poles and 3 normally open (NO) contacts, rated at 12 A with a 240V AC coil. It features integrated surge suppression for enhanced protection. This product is designed for industrial motor control applications requiring forward and reverse operation.

What is the EATON XTCR012B21B reversing contactor used for?
The EATON XTCR012B21B reversing contactor is used for industrial motor control applications requiring forward and reverse operation. It switches three-phase motors in equipment such as conveyors, hoists, and pumps. The integrated surge suppression protects the coil from voltage spikes, extending service life in demanding environments.

How to install the EATON XTCR012B21B reversing contactor?
To install the EATON XTCR012B21B, first disconnect all power. Mount the contactor on a DIN rail or panel using the provided slots. Wire the 240V AC coil to the control circuit and connect the three-phase motor to the 3 NO power poles. Ensure the reversing interlock is properly engaged. Follow EATON's wiring diagram for safe forward/reverse operation.
